I have a few different Playlists on my iPhone. Lately the Blues & Jazz list has been getting a lot of play on and off the bike. Artists like Chris Botti, Gene Ammons, John Coltrane, Frank Morgan, Miles Davis, Art Pepper, Billie Holiday and the like.

The SENA bluetooth headset in my Bell Mag-9 and the Bell DLX automatically sync with the bikes bluetooth system. I also have an upgraded audio system in the fairing and the saddlebag lids but I seldom use that as I prefer the helmet system. There's a 0.0001% chance the general public wants to listen to what I'm listening to under the helmet. Other Playlists range from Classic Rock, older Country, Classic Rap/Hip Hop (Coolio) and Classic Christian worship. In addition to the different iTunes Playlists, I also use the iHeart radio app as well as listen to various Podcasts. The bike's audio system easily allows me to select between AUX (iPhone/iPod), AM, FM, or WB.

I also greatly enjoy the sound of the modified intake and slip on mufflers. Though I can still hear the bike and whatever is playing over the SENA system.
